'You are Like You looks at all the different things that make up the very special person that is 'you'. From physical attributes to feelings, thoughts and ideas, this book explores the different aspects of what it means to be a unique individual. Beautifully illustrated picture books exploring personal and social issues faced by children. 'A note to parents and teachers from Shona' offers understanding and guidance. Highly qualified Australian author. Strategies have been identified by psychological research and clinical practice. Issues covered such as body image and anxiety and sadness have received recent national coverage and discussion. They are the focus of government and social organisation campaigns.
